Joby Gorillapod SLR Zoom + Ballhead review

Ok so technically this is not specifically for running; however, this review is geared towards bloggers and/or photographers.  Bloggers love to take pictures and this mini tripod is an incredible tool to use for helping you with your blog pictures.  Take a look at what I received to review:

First, let me give you some of the details to this really unique tripod.  Below notice the quick release button.  This allows you to attach this part to your camera and you can basically leave it on your camera all the time.  I have not taken mine off since I received it and it makes it so easy to set up the tripod when you are ready for it.

Quick release
Next, you will notice there is a small knob on the side of the tripod.  This allows the user to move the top of the tripod head as you want it.  For example, maybe you want a horizontal shot or a vertical shot.  Or maybe something on an angle?  This makes it easy.  It also allows you to get the camera level for a clean shot since this can be attached to anything and would likely not be level with out this feature.
Adjustable head
Of course, how do you get it level?  With the built in level of course!  How's that for making things easy?  I have used the level on many occasional so its handy that it's built into the tripod.
Built in Level
As you can see from this picture, it shows how you can adjust the tripod head on an angle to get it just the way you want it.
90 degree tilt
 If you don't want to keep the tripod head attached to the camera, all you need to do is unscrew it and there you have it.  Very simple to use.
Easy on/off from the camera
Now of course the real reason to use this tripod is that it can be put basically anywhere.  Here's a few examples of how I used it to give you an idea.  Maybe you want to use it on the beach for pictures - put it on the beach chair.
Using it on the beach
 Or perhaps you want to use on on any old chair you have laying around to get a picture?
Easy to put on a chair
 Here's one showing the camera on the staircase!
It fits anywhere!
This thing can literally go anywhere you can put it.  Initially, my main concern was putting my $1000+ camera on this and it not holding properly.  The key is in the rubber legs that allow it to be twisted any way that you want it to get the tripod secure.  There was not one time after I had it secured to something that I was worried about it falling - it would not move around.  I even had it on a beach bench during a windy day and there were no problems.  That's because this model is rated for a DSLR camera to it can take the weight.  I even included my heaviest 300mm zoom lens to show you.  Very stable.
Holds my DLSR + 300mm Zoom

Even steady on its side
If you want, you can just use it as a regular tripod as well as shown here:
Used as a regular tripod too.
In addition, you can use it for any other smaller camera you have as well.  Here's my simple point and shoot camera and it works just great.
Works with smaller camera also
(other models available for smaller cameras too)
You can even move the legs how you want to stabilize it even further.  This type of position seemed to make it even more stable than a traditional tripod stance.
Very stable
Likes -
  • Very easy to use
  • Portable
  • Can be attached to anything
  • Holds 6.6 pounds
  • Inexpensive - $79.95; well worth it for the multiple uses
Dislikes -
  • Can't always find something to attach it.(but that's not the company's issue)
Overall, this is an incredible tool especially for bloggers.  We tend to take more pictures than most people and I also tend to take tons of pictures for product reviews as well.  It's a valuable tool to help improve the look of your blog with great looking pictures.
